how did world war 1 change americans' spirit?

Respuesta :

HistoryGuy HistoryGuy
  • 29-03-2016
Generally speaking, World War I made the American people even more bitter and isolationist leading up to World War II--since many felt that American lives had been wasted in a European conflict.
